For GLDA-Na4 a series of screening tests on biodegradation is reported, showing that GLDA is readily biodegradable under aerobic conditions. GLDA-Na4 is also anaerobically biodegradable as shown by an anaerobic screening test OECD TG311.

A simulation test on the biodegradation of GLDA-H4 in an activated sludge plant treating domestic waste water showed >95% removal by biodegradation after a period of 14 days.

A biodegradability test in seawater (OECD 306) was performed with GLDA-Na4 showing 83% biodegradation at day 60. Therefore GLDA should be classified as inherently biodegradable in seawater.

Based on the ready biodegradability of GLDA, further simulation tests in surface water, sediment and soil are not required in accordance with column 2 of REACH Annex IX.
